Okay, so things hadn't gone exactly to plan thus far.

Hissing softly, Eliana scooped another bucket of water out of the boat and dumped it over the side. This could have gone better.

First of all, she spent the last of her savings to charter a boat ride from this guy at the docks. He looked reputable enough, but she should have known better. Afterall, his boat was named "Keith's Konquest." Puh-leeze.

He'd claimed to know where this mysterious island was and that he could take Eliana there for a "modest" fee. Yeah, right. "Modest" meaning "everything she owned minus the clothes on her back." Though he'd tried to take those too once they got a decent ways out to sea. He'd regretted that decision immediately when he found himself lying in the fetal position on the deck, writhing in pain and sporting a wonderful new tenor voice.

By the time he'd regained his feet and come after Eliana to throw her overboard, she'd already stolen one of the lifeboats and set out on her own. She happily flipped him off as he shouted and waved his fist from the railing. How was she to know that the guy hadn't gotten around to repairing the small leak in the hull?

Well, it used to be small. It seemed to be letting in more water than Eliana could bail out at this point. Muttering a continuous stream of curses, she kept at it. 'I didn't come this far to drown in the ocean. I'll find that damned island and that stupid facility long before you gods take me!' Almost as if to mock her for cursing them, a dark spot in the distance slowly began taking shape. An island! Turning the hull towards the island on the horizon, Eliana switched between bailing and paddling, spouting occasional curses as she rushed to get to land before the lifeboat sank beneath the waves.
